Rating: 2 stars
Summary: Developer's eye view of Managing Software Maniacs
Review: After reading this book there was only one thing I took away with me. Ken Whitaker's ideal priority list for making decisions. His discussion on the why is most illuminating.

The rest of the book is somewhat wooly. I felt that for my needs (looking to move to technical lead) Rapid Development was a more worthwhile read.

Rating: 4 stars
Summary: Loved it
Review: Ken's insights proved very useful in my research (we reference it in our latest AntiPatterns book). I especially enjoyed Ken's take on the popular "cubicles" versus offices debate. I recommend this as one of the many books software managers should read.
